Delivery Packaging
We take extreme care of your cabinet doors when you select the home delivery option at checkout. We ensure that your doors are packaged carefully so that they are not damaged in transport. A 1/4″ panel is placed on top of each door with card paper and foam going around the door. This protects it from scratches or any damages. Please note that all of these materials are recyclable.
